# Troubleshooting Travis CI builds locally in a Docker image
|
|
|
|
This document describes how to run a Travis CI build locally using docker.
|
|
|
|
Most of the information is available in the Getting Started guide under
|
|
[Common Build Problems](https://docs.travis-ci.com/user/common-build-problems/#running-a-container-based-docker-image-locally),
|
|
but this guide is specifically tailored towards building Cyclone.
|
|
|
|
> Ensure [Docker](https://www.docker.com/) is installed, the daemon is running
|
|
> and you have the required privileges.
|
|
|
|
> See this [entry](https://developer.fedoraproject.org/tools/docker/about.html)
|
|
> on the Fedora Developer Portal for setting up and using Docker on Fedora.
|
|
|
|
> The *instance:* line under *Worker information* in the *Job log* will show
|
|
> exactly which instance of the *ci-garnet* image is used, but the latest image
|
|
> will do just fine.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
Worker information
|
|
...
|
|
instance: travis-job-70cf1506-780a-445e-8f0d-da928d16ed65 travis-ci-garnet-trusty-1512502259-986baf0 (via amqp)
|
|
...
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
1. Start a Docker container detached with `/sbin/init`.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 docker run --name travis-debug --cap-add=SYS_PTRACE --security-opt seccomp=unconfined -dit travisci/ci-garnet:packer-1515445631-7dfb2e1 /sbin/init
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
> The image is quite large (4 GB) and it will take some time to download.
|
|
|
|
2. Open a login shell in the running container.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 docker exec -it travis-debug bash -l
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
3. Install all packages required to build Cyclone.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 add-apt-repository ppa:ubuntu-toolchain-r/test
|
|
$ echo "deb http://apt.llvm.org/trusty/ llvm-toolchain-trusty-6.0 main" >> /etc/apt/sources.list.d/llvm-toolchain-6.0.list
|
|
$ wget -O - https://apt.llvm.org/llvm-snapshot.gpg.key | apt-key add -
|
|
$ apt-get update
|
|
$ apt-get install gcc-8 g++-8 clang-6.0 oracle-java8-set-default maven
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
4. Switch to the *travis* user.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
su - travis
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
5. Install The [Conan C/C++ Package Manager](https://conan.io).
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 pip intall conan --upgrade --user
|
|
$ conan user
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
6. Add the required repositories.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 conan remote add atolab https://api.bintray.com/conan/atolab/public-conan
|
|
$ conan remote add bincrafters https://api.bintray.com/conan/bincrafters/public-conan
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
7. Clone the git repository.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 git clone https://github.com/eclipse-cyclonedds/cyclonedds.git
|
|
```
|
|
|
|
8. Build the project and run the tests.
|
|
|
|
> By default CMake and Conan will choose *gcc*. To switch to *clang*, set the
|
|
> CC and CXX environment variables to clang and clang++ respectively.
|
|
|
|
```
|
|
$ export CC=gcc-8
|
|
$ export CXX=g++-8
|
|
$ cd cyclonedds
|
|
$ mkdir build
|
|
$ conan install ..
|
|
$ cmake -DBUILD_TESTING=on ../src
|
|
$ cmake --build .
|
|
$ ctest -T test
|
|
```
